kea-dhcp-ddns - DHCP-DDNS process in Kea

Arguments

       The arguments are as follows:

       -v     Displays the Kea version.

       -V     Displays the extended Kea version.

       -W     Displays the configuration report.

       -d     Sets  the  logging level to debug with extra verbosity. This is primarily for development purposes
              in stand-alone mode.

       -cconfig-file
              Specifies the configuration file with the configuration for the  DHCP-DDNS  server.  It  may  also
              contain configuration entries for other Kea services.

       -tconfig-file
              Checks the syntax of the configuration file and reports the first error, if any. Note that not all
              parameters are completely checked; in particular, a service socket is not opened.

Description

       The kea-dhcp-ddns service process requests an update of DNS mapping based on DHCP lease-change events. It
       runs as a separate process that expects to receive Name Change Requests from Kea DHCP servers.

History

       The b10-dhcp-ddns process was first coded in May 2013 by Thomas Markwalder.

       Kea became a standalone server and the BIND 10 framework was removed. The  DHCP-DDNS  server  binary  was
       renamed to kea-dhcp-ddns in July 2014. Kea 1.0.0 was released in December 2015.

Synopsis

kea-dhcp-ddns [-v] [-V] [-W] [-d] [-c config-file] [-t config-file]
